bit wet here but warm

 

 

That's the problem.

 

Low Karin is an offshoot from 'ex'-tropical storm Nadine, bringing an area of moisture laden warm air containing clouds that are 6-7 miles deep, to dance over the UK for a few days. That will give us nearly a month's rain in 24 hours or so!

 

(ps Nadine has strengthened again off the Azores and has returned to tropical storm status and is threatening to strengthen even more to become a hurricane)
